ASUS PA248QJ Monitor Specification

The ASUS PA248QJ is a high-performance monitor designed for professional use, offering exceptional color accuracy and robust connectivity options. It features a 24.1-inch IPS display with a 1920x1200 resolution, providing a 16:10 aspect ratio ideal for productivity and creative tasks. The monitor delivers a wide color gamut, covering 100% of the sRGB color space, and comes factory-calibrated for precise color reproduction with a Delta E of less than 5. This makes it suitable for tasks requiring accurate color representation, such as graphic design and photo editing.

The ASUS PA248QJ is equipped with ASUS's QuickFit Virtual Scale function, allowing users to preview documents in their actual size before printing. It also includes a four-way ergonomic stand offering tilt, swivel, pivot, and height adjustments for enhanced user comfort. The monitor supports a variety of input options including DisplayPort, HDMI, DVI-D, and VGA, ensuring compatibility with a wide range of devices. Additionally, it offers four downstream USB 3.0 ports for fast data transfer and easy connectivity to peripherals.

ASUS has integrated several features aimed at reducing eye strain, such as flicker-free technology and a low blue light mode. The monitor also includes an on-screen control panel that provides easy access to settings. ASUS PA248QJ Monitor F.A.Q.

How do I reset the ASUS PA248QJ monitor to factory settings?

To reset the ASUS PA248QJ monitor to factory settings, press the Menu button on the monitor, navigate to the 'System Setup' option, and select 'Reset'. Follow the on-screen instructions to complete the process.

What should I do if the ASUS PA248QJ monitor is not turning on?

If your monitor is not turning on, ensure that it is properly connected to a power source and the power cable is not damaged. Check the power button and try a different power outlet. If the problem persists, contact ASUS support.

How can I adjust the color settings on my ASUS PA248QJ monitor?

To adjust color settings, press the Menu button and navigate to the 'Color' section. You can adjust various parameters such as brightness, contrast, and color temperature to suit your preference.

What is the recommended resolution for the ASUS PA248QJ monitor?

The recommended resolution for optimal performance on the ASUS PA248QJ monitor is 1920x1200 at 60Hz.

How do I connect the ASUS PA248QJ monitor to my computer?

Connect the monitor to your computer using the provided HDMI, DisplayPort, or DVI cable. Ensure both ends are securely connected, and select the appropriate input source using the monitor's menu.

What should I do if the screen flickers on the ASUS PA248QJ monitor?

If the screen flickers, try adjusting the refresh rate in your computer's display settings. Ensure the cable connections are secure and consider trying a different cable or port.

Can I use the ASUS PA248QJ monitor with a VESA mount?

Yes, the ASUS PA248QJ monitor is compatible with VESA mounts. It supports a 100x100mm VESA pattern. Make sure to use appropriate screws and follow the mounting instructions.

How can I update the firmware on my ASUS PA248QJ monitor?

Firmware updates for the ASUS PA248QJ monitor are typically handled through official ASUS service centers. Contact ASUS support for guidance on any available firmware updates.

What are the best practices for cleaning the ASUS PA248QJ monitor screen?

To clean the screen, turn off the monitor and unplug it. Use a soft, lint-free cloth slightly dampened with water or a screen cleaner. Avoid using harsh chemicals or abrasive materials.

How do I troubleshoot image distortion on the ASUS PA248QJ monitor?

For image distortion, ensure the monitor's resolution matches your computer's output settings. Check cable connections and try a different cable if necessary. Access the monitor's menu to adjust display settings.
